Output e0bf62140151143faa85f1035d6548299b79123e26507179c0500e648de5dd84:1

value
98610669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c18369a602d7dc03c129670381b6b044ef6157fa OP_EQUALVERIFY OP_CHECKSIG
address
1JeCqjkGmnF433o3XNwiSF6LsnQSutv8jw
transaction
e0bf62140151143faa85f1035d6548299b79123e26507179c0500e648de5dd84
spent
true